I stumbled upon the ip3000 and your review. Very nice. A couple questions: what is the approximate weight of the sub section? Are these meant to be run like a traditional PA with the array in front of the band or are these like the Bose where ideally each musician has their own array and it's placed behind he musician to function as both FOH and monitor? Thank you.
@BluesCat19806 жыл бұрын
John Gembka You can use them either way. When I use them for my solo stuff, I set them behind me which is what it their designed for. But, when I use them in a live sound configuration, I use them as front-of-house speakers. Now on to the weight of the sub. The sub is around 90 lbs. It's heavy but with the wheelboard, it makes them much easier for transport.
@aquilinobenitez50555 жыл бұрын
Just to answer the weight questions, the bass module weighs 84lbs and the tops weigh a total of just about 30lbs. Hope that helps.

I own 2 ip2000 how much louder is it and can you feel the bass a lot more then the 2000’s
@BluesCat19806 жыл бұрын
Dj Verrett First off, people need to get past the point of how loud it gets. It's not about how loud they get but more about the clarity and projection of the music. Because of the way these work, it's not about getting loud, but more about quality. With that said, yes this is louder. It is 1000 watts more powerful than IP2000 and it has a 2x12 sub cabinet and the drivers are 3 5" versus the smaller drivers of the IP2000. To add to that, it has two 1" horn drivers in the top for better high frequency reproduction. The only reason I mention about volume, is because you cannot necessarily view these like a standard speaker. They don't necessarily need to be really loud to be great sounding. The maximum SPL (sound pressure level) that these IP3000 systems will put out is 130 db. I hople this helps.
